PICRC publishes study on status of reef fish in Palau
The Palau International Coral Reef Center (PICRC) recently published a new scientific study on the status of reef fish populations in Palau in the journal Reviews in Fish Biology and Fisheries. The study analysed reef fish sold at the JR5 fish market in Koror between 2014 and 2024 and found that many important reef fish […]

Palau Advances National Framework for Coral Reef Protection
KOROR, Palau (Mar. 10,2026) Government agencies, state leaders, research institutions, and conservation partners met on 4-5 February at the Palau International Coral Reef Center (PICRC) to advance the development of the Palau Coral Reef Action Plan. This national plan aims to strengthen the protection and management of Palau’s nearshore marine environment. The meeting was organized […]
